fix(retrieval): the completion-report arm gets its own bar, not the prompt arm's (#3860)
`report_preference` shipped reading PROMPTRULE_THRESHOLD_KEY, so the two arms
were one dial: tuning the bar for an operator's prose silently retuned the
lookup that runs when a task closes.

That coupling is worse on this arm than it would be anywhere else. Every other
retrieval arm scores a query that varies per call, so a mis-set bar shows up as
a changed clear-rate. COMPLETION_QUERY is a fixed string, so this arm's best
score for a given corpus is a CONSTANT — and a constant sitting under the bar is
a dead arm rather than a quiet one. No volume of traffic reveals it.

Found by the first live read for milestone 394 step 9: 69 calls, 69 declines,
every one naming the same record at the same score (0.7194 against a 0.72 bar).
Reading `best_available_id` (#3807) showed the record was about interpreting a
REQUEST, not about report shape — so the declines were correct and the arm is
healthy. The percentile alone would have said "lower the bar", which would have
delivered a false positive on every completion report ever written.

The bar does not move; the key does. Both defaults stay 0.72, so this changes no
behaviour on any install — it makes "leave this one where it is" expressible,
which it was not before. Settings grows the control (rules 25, 27), and the
default-agreement check grows a row.

Deliberately NOT included: a change to PROMPTRULE_DEFAULT_THRESHOLD. The
evidence for moving it is this install's near-miss table, and rule 115 keeps a
shipped default from being justified by one instance's corpus. That bar is a
per-user setting and belongs in the operator's Settings, not in the product.

Fabled Scribe

A self-hosted work system-of-record for software projects, built to be driven by Claude Code. Notes, tasks, issues, projects, milestones, rules, and stored processes — reachable from Claude via a built-in MCP endpoint and a bundled Claude Code plugin, with a clean web UI for humans. No in-app LLM; Claude is the sole assistant.

Features

Notes and tasks with a Markdown editor, sub-tasks, milestones, issues, and kanban project workspaces. Stored processes, an engineering rulebook system (with an inception step that decides what each project inherits), and semantic search with proactive knowledge-injection into Claude's context. A knowledge graph, per-user/group sharing, and a built-in MCP server (/mcp) plus a bundled Claude Code plugin so Claude can record and recall your work directly.

Quick Start

Prerequisites: Docker and Docker Compose. No GPU or local model needed — Claude is the sole assistant, reached over MCP.

Download docker-compose.quickstart.yml from this repo, then:

# Optional but recommended — set a secret key
export SECRET_KEY=your-random-secret-here

docker compose -f docker-compose.quickstart.yml up -d

Open http://localhost:5000. The first user to register becomes admin. To connect Claude, create an API key under Settings → API Keys and install the Claude Code plugin — see API Keys & MCP.
